Define Your Budget (And Be Realistic)
Before falling in love with that craftsman bungalow or modern condo, get clear on your financial limits. This includes:
- Your ideal monthly mortgage payment
- Property taxes and homeowners insurance
- HOA fees (common in many Dallas communities)
- Emergency reserves for home repairs
Use a mortgage calculator or meet with a lender early to set expectations. One key rule from this first time buyer Dallas guideādonāt shop until you know what you can actually afford.
Get Pre-Approved Before You Start House Hunting
In Dallasās competitive market, sellers expect serious buyersāand that means pre-approval.
Pre-approval shows:
- Youāre financially qualified
- You can move fast
- Your offer has strength over casual browsers
A trusted lender will walk you through credit checks, income documentation, and down payment options to issue a pre-approval letter.
Choose the Right Neighborhood
Dallas is massive, and each area offers a different lifestyle. Some neighborhoods to consider:
- Lakewood: Great for nature lovers near White Rock Lake
- Uptown: Urban energy, nightlife, and walkability
- Oak Cliff: Historic charm with modern revitalization
- Lake Highlands: Quiet, family-friendly, and suburban
- Lower Greenville: Vibrant dining, local businesses, and bungalow-style homes

Understand Closing Costs and Hidden Fees
As a first-time buyer, itās easy to overlook the additional expenses beyond the down payment.
These may include:
- Title insurance
- Appraisal and inspection fees
- Escrow and attorney fees
- Moving costs
Plan for 2ā5% of your purchase price in closing costs. An experienced Real Estate Agent can help estimate these accurately and avoid surprises.
Donāt Skip the Home Inspection
Even if the home looks perfect, never waive your inspection. A licensed inspector will evaluate the roof, HVAC, plumbing, foundation, and more.
This protects you from:
- Unexpected repairs
- Safety issues
- Overpaying for a fixer-upper
